It’s less than a week before the Great American Race – Daytona 500 – at Daytona International Speedway.

NASCAR rules allow a total of 40 Cup Series cars in a race; but there are a total of 42 cars entered into the race for Sunday.  The Cup Series has 36 teams chartered and are guaranteed a spot in the race, the remaining six cars will have to battle it out for the remaining four spots.

On Wednesday night the 42 drivers will compete in qualifying for the pole and the second front row position.  The remainder of the field will be set on Thursday evening with the Bluegreen Vacation Duels.

By the end of the night two of the drivers will be eliminated from the competition.
